Transaction ecf3f84b0a419af018564e5961fc30756abe82320fe7e245bd1106ee654a89e6
1 Input
1 Output
-
ecf3f84b0a419af018564e5961fc30756abe82320fe7e245bd1106ee654a89e6:0
- value
- 834818784
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d0e6431f6fd66b6e17dde37938fd9be667e653a
- address
- ltc1qr58xgv0kl4ntdctamcme8r7ehen8uef683na0p